18 Places Raided in Ohio Gambling Ring Bust

18 Places Raided in Ohio Gambling Ring Bust

Martin Sarcyk had been arrested once again as part of a gambling raid that targeted 18 places in Ohio. (Image:Scripps Media)

If in the beginning you do not be successful, decide to try, try once again. It is sound advice for many activities you might try to accomplish in your life but when it comes to running a gambling that is illegal, maybe one attempt is actually sufficient.

Which may be the case for starters man that has been arrested within a gambling that is large in Northeast Ohio. Martin Sarcyk ended up being arrested and faces a number of costs related to his link with a true quantity of illegal gambling locations a complete of 18 of that have been raided as being a part of the multi-agency operation.

For Sarcyk, being attached to gambling investigations is nothing new. Simply an ago, he received a year of probation in connection to a sweepstakes café case year. Now, the dog owner of Union Vending has been indicted by the Cuyahoga County Grand Jury on counts of gambling, money laundering and possession of unlawful tools.

According to reports, 15 search warrants generated raids regarding the 18 areas, with Sarcyk being arrested at certainly one of the raids at the Cleveland location of his company.

‘The search warrants served today should send a clear message to those attempting to bypass what the law states that illegal gambling will not be tolerated,’ said Attorney General Mike DeWine.

Sarcyk had been said to be connected to some or all the locations that were raided during the bust. In this case, officials were targeting the manufacture, circulation and operation of slot machines.

A History of Gambling Charges

In accordance with reports, this reaches minimum the 3rd time that Sarcyk has been attached to illegal gambling operations in Ohio.

In 1996, Sarcyk pleaded guilty to costs of gambling, money laundering and violations that are tax-related. He was sentenced to couple of years in jail and had to forfeit $232,000 to your federal government after the FBI and IRS said that he ended up being handling hundreds of thousands of bucks worth of sports bets and ‘numbers’ games each week.

In 2012, Sarcyk had been still another associated with many people in Ohio and around the united states tangled up in the sweepstakes café industry. Through Union Vending, Sarcyk offered sweepstakes terminals to bars and restaurants in the state.

Them were raided and the sweepstakes games shut down when it was determined that the terminals were actually illegal gambling machines, the venues hosting. Sarcyk ended up being one of several individuals attached to VS2 Worldwide Communications to manage charges. He pleaded guilty to six counts of gambling since well as cash laundering, and paid a total of $160,000 in fines and restitution to hawaii along with his year of probation.

Raid Included Homes, Organizations and Banks

In last week’s raid, the locations searched included not just Union Vending and Sarcyk’s home, but in addition multiple safety deposit boxes, bars in Cuyahoga County, and businesses in Wayne County.

‘ We are going to keep offenders that are arresting Martin Sarcyk, who elect to continue their illegal gambling operations,’ stated Cuyahoga County Prosecutor Timothy J. McGinty.

Based on a press release, additional indictments are expected in the case. Several businesses had been involved within the bust, such as the U.S. Secret Service’s north Ohio Organized Crime Task Force while the Ohio Bureau of Criminal Investigation.

Sarcyk’s attorney had no discuss the raid or the charges against their client.

IGT Reports Revenues that is sliding despite Online

DoubleDown Interactive is one associated with spots that are bright IGT, even as overall profits have actually fallen for the company.

We hear it most of the time: online gambling is the long run associated with the video gaming industry, and social gaming may be the biggest money-maker of them all in the long run. But also for the brief moment, that isn’t enough to sustain the bottom lines of major gaming manufacturers. Global Game Technology (IGT) found this out in the second quarter of the 2013-14 fiscal 12 months, as quickly rising interactive revenues are not enough to offset losses in the more traditional areas of their business.

IGT is really a major gaming supplier in the United States and elsewhere, so their fortunes in many cases are tied up to those of the casino industry in general. With a lot of the usa having winter that is terrible, gambling enterprises over the country saw decreasing revenues and that seems to have trickled down seriously to supporting firms like IGT.

Income for the quarter dropped from $279 million to $202.6 million, a decrease that is year-over-year of than 27 percent. Gaming operations were down as well, dropping from $254.3 million to $230.4 million.

Social Gaming Continues to Grow

But IGT saw the trend that is opposite its interactive company. This had been powered mainly by DoubleDown Interactive, IGT’s social gaming business. DoubleDown saw its quarterly profits move as much as $69 million, a 27 percent enhance over the year that is previous. Even though other interactive revenues were down slightly blamed on a discontinuation of some online games after 2013 the overall picture was a great one for this wing associated with business, as online and social gaming introduced $79.8 million for the quarter, a nearly 20 percent increase within the year that is previous.

‘We continue to see [DoubleDown] outpacing our objectives,’ said IGT chief executive Patti Hart. ‘We have always from the start of the time settled down and dedicated to transforming players to payers, and I think it’s evidenced in both our growth and the profitability that is sustainable with that growth.’

And as is often the key for making money through social gaming the players certainly were paying. Average income per daily user ended up being as much as $0.43, a 16 percent increase on the past year. While that may not sound like plenty of money, DoubleDown has had about 1.75 million active users every time for 1st 50 % of the present fiscal 12 months, and well over six million per month. That can help illustrate one of the great skills of social video gaming: by having a large player that is enough, a good small percentage of paying players can lead to big earnings.

DoubleDown to Assistance With R&D Efforts

Social gaming might be a way also to help streamline the investigation and development procedure. Hart said that IGT could utilize DoubleDown to check away products that are new development before they’re ready for real money play.

‘Inserting DoubleDown into that procedure, which is among the projects that is underway in the organization today, will dramatically enhance the return on the R&D we devote to the game side,’ said Hart.

The prosperity of DoubleDown has come at time whenever the company is in flux. Just last week, Will Daugherty was appointed as the general manager regarding the social gaming solution, enabling DoubleDown to fully transition from being led by IGT management to being operating with its team that is independent.

California Latest State to Crack Down on Sweepstakes Cafes

Sweepstakes cafes like these have now been operating in Ca, but a bill that is new to shut them down. (Image: Web Sweepstakes United States Of America)

That is right, they truly are right back: sweepstakes cafes continue steadily to pop up around the world, trying to find space between the holes in video gaming laws and regulations so that their businesses that provide electronic games of chance are not theoretically considered to be gambling that is illegal. One of the latest states to deal with these sweepstakes cafes is California, which is now searching to shut the loopholes that allow these businesses to use.

Assemblymember Rudy Salas (D-Bakersfield) has introduced a bill towards the California Legislature that would close loopholes that presently allow sweepstakes cafes to run in venues throughout hawaii. According to Salas, these cafes attract an element that is criminal otherwise safe neighborhoods.

‘Folks over in Oakland in the Bay region, demonstrably within the Central Valley down seriously to Riverside, down to San Diego County…this can be an problem that do not only affects genuine local companies, but it additionally affects the general public security,’ Salas stated.

Bureau of Gaming Control Says Venues Are Prohibited

The California Bureau of Gaming Control issued an Advisory last December saying that sweepstakes parlors were prohibited by state law, but the majority of venues remained in operation. Salas’ bill would make running a sweepstakes gambling operation a business practice that is unfair. That would open the door to enabling cities and counties to bring civil fees against operators whom proceeded to provide games that are such.

According to Salas, local business owners have been visiting him with concerns why these cafes are ensuing in an escalation the royal casino vegas in criminal activity near their areas.

‘I’ve seen issues of drugs, of prostitution, impacts to local, legitimate businesses in these strip malls where these things are occurring,’ he said.

The bill looks like it might well pass with little opposition. Already, the Assembly has been cleared by it Governmental Organization Committee with bipartisan support.

That move employs police raided a Bakersfield sweepstakes café just a couple of weeks ago, seizing more than $3,000 and dozens of computers. The Kern County District Attorney’s workplace had currently won a ruling at the appeals court level, but the shop had reopened making use of software that is new an attempt to circumvent that judgment.

‘Our knowledge of what the courts have stated is that sweepstakes are unlawful, they are gaming, and gaming is unlawful in Ca,’ said Sergeant Joe Grubbs.

Sweepstakes Games Proliferating in lots of States

Sweepstakes parlors have been a problem in states around the world, including South Carolina, Connecticut and Florida. The businesses generally work by shaping their gambling games as ‘sweepstakes’ in the hopes of getting around state gaming laws.

This is frequently done by requiring players to purchase items such as prepaid phone cards or Web service time. But the products aren’t the draw that is real by buying them, players gain credits which they can utilize at computer systems in the venue. On the computer systems are typically simulated slots and casino games. Each credit is really an entry into a contest: whether a player wins or loses is already determined before they ‘play’ the games in another attempt to get around gambling regulations.

Many of these venues are actually quite popular. Nonetheless, since they are totally unregulated and typically run against the spirit of gaming laws, states have quickly moved to shut loopholes that enable sweepstakes cafes to operate.

According to Salas, he worked with the Department of Justice, the FBI and neighborhood authorities in California in an effort to craft a bill that would stop such cafes from providing sweepstakes games in their state.
